As the summer comes to an end and the summer movie season winds down, the home releases keep coming. August has some major early summer blockbusters finally arriving on Blu-ray and digital. Take a look at the shows and movies that are the must-see of August,
Buzz Lightyear to the rescue! Well, Buzz gets some much needed help in this origin story of one of the most beloved Pixar characters. In Lightyear, we get to meet the friends that made Buzz the space cowboy he becomes. The time travel adventure is fun and entertaining. The visuals look great. Brought to you from the amazing team behind Spider-Man: Into the Spider-Verse and The Mitchells vs. The Machines, you know from the get-go that Vivo is a movie you should probably see. And to no surprise, it is. Vivo is an animated musical adventure that will make you want to sing and smile. Voice and featuring song by Lin-Manuel Miranda. Vivo the character is an adorable kinkajou who plays music. He embarks on a journey to deliver a very important letter to his owner’s long-time love. Vivo will meet and seek help from a boistrous and energetic pre-teen Gabi. It’s the buddy adventure between Gabi and Vivo that’s at the heart of this film. This film is very sweet and fun. Great for the kids and enjoyable for the parents also. VOVO is available on Blu-ray, DVD and Digital on August 9th. Jamie King and Antonio Banderas don’t have the CIA on their side in the thriller Code Name Banshee. Banderas plays a former CIA hitman and King plays his ass-kicking protege. They are in for a fight of their lives when CIA assassins put a bounty on them and they gotta fight back. This was a really solid thriller. Good action sequences. It’s action packed and entertaining. You know what you’re getting with a movie like this and it satisfies on those accounts. King and Banderas form an interesting and surprisingly fitting tandem.
